About the role

  • Foster a proactive quality culture that aligns with Emerson’s quality and compliance standards by leading governance initiatives, promoting prevention-based practices, and reinforcing accountability across Engineered Solutions and Lifecycle Services teams
  • Lead and develop the Quality organization, including Quality Assurance and Quality Control functions, ensuring clear roles, strong capability development, and effective execution of quality processes across projects, service operations, and supplier ecosystems.
  • Own and maintain the Quality Management System (QMS) to ensure compliance with ISO standards and internal policies, while driving consistency in procedures, documentation, and audit readiness across North America operations.
  • Monitor and drive overall quality performance by tracking key metrics such as Cost of Quality, defect trends, customer quality performance, and corrective action effectiveness, using data-driven insights to identify systemic risks and improvement opportunities.
  • Serve as the senior escalation point for customer quality matters and critical project risks, partnering with commercial, operations, and project teams to ensure quality commitments are met and customer confidence is maintained.
  • Oversee supplier and partner quality governance, ensuring alignment with Emerson standards and driving continuous improvement initiatives across the supply chain to improve reliability and reduce operational risk.
  • Champion continuous improvement initiatives by leveraging Lean, Six Sigma, and Perfect Execution methodologies to reduce variability, improve process capability, and enhance overall service and project performance.
  • Collaborate closely with operations, engineering, supply chain, and commercial teams to ensure quality requirements are integrated into business processes and that quality considerations support growth, reliability, and customer success.
